NEW DELHI: Pakistan selectors have made significant changes, dropping leg-spinner Usama Mir while recalling fast bowler Haris Rauf in a bid to fine-tune their squad ahead of the upcoming T20 series in Ireland and England.
The selection panel, comprising Muhammad Yousuf, Abdul Razzaq, and Wahab Riaz, revealed their decisions at a media conference, emphasizing the importance of performance evaluation in shaping the final World Cup squad.
Selectors highlighted the fitness concerns surrounding Muhammad Rizwan, Haris Rauf, Azam Khan, and Irfan Khan Niazi. However, Wahab expressed confidence in their improved fitness levels, assuring their availability for the upcoming matches.
Wahab justified the recall of Hasan Ali as a backup option for Haris Rauf, stressing the importance of maintaining a strong bowling lineup. Haris, who faced fitness issues during the Pakistan Super League, aims to regain form after a hiatus since February.

Abdul Razzaq clarified Usama’s exclusion, citing the presence of Shadab Khan and Abrar Ahmed in the squad, while Muhammad Yousuf defended Pakistan’s recent T20 series draw against New Zealand, despite the Kiwis missing key players. Yousuf emphasized the implementation of a rotation policy and urged players to embrace innovative stroke play.
The selectors revealed discussions with new head coach Gary Kirsten, emphasizing the need to create a fearless environment for players. Wahab affirmed that the selection of the playing eleven would remain the captain’s prerogative, with selectors refraining from interference.
Furthermore, the selectors rallied behind Babar Azam’s captaincy, acknowledging improvements in his leadership during the NZ series. Razzaq underscored Azam’s experience and expressed optimism for his continued growth as captain, reaffirming the selectors’ support.

Pakistan Squad: Babar Azam (Captain), Muhammad Rizwan, Azam Khan, Saim Ayub, Fakhar Zaman, Iftikhar Ahmed, Irfan Khan Niazi, Abrar Ahmed, Hasan Ali, Haris Rauf, Shaheen Shah Afridi, Muhammad Amir, Imad Wasim, Naseem Shah, Shadab Khan, Usman Khan, Abbas Afridi and Agha Ali Salman.
